3 semester credits Basic topics in organic chemistry and biochemistry; chemistry as it relates to the human body--functional groups, nomenclature, categories of compounds, and reactions, metabolism, cellular processes, nutrition, and foods. Prerequisite: High School Chemistry or CHEM 111. Second of a two-semester sequence for majors that do not require a strong background in chemistry. Includes lecture and laboratory hours. This course does meet the laboratory science requirement. Course Fee: $20.00
